0

ユーザーが投稿を作成するとき、投稿フォーム内にボタンを提供したいと思います。ユーザーがボタンをクリックすると、iframe が起動し、投稿フォームの入力の一部が送信されます。ネストされたフォームが有効でない場合、それらの入力を他の Web サイトに送信するにはどうすればよいですか?

4

1 に答える 1

0

JavascriptとPHPの2つのメソッド

Javascript:

jQuery Postを使用 して、javascriptでこれを行うことができます。

基本的な手順:

  1. フォームに「onsubmit」ハンドラーを使用する
  2. 送信を処理する関数で、送信するデータを使用してデータ配列を作成し、2番目のフォームに送信します。
  3. trueを返すか(プログラムされた送信を続行できるようにするため)、必要に応じて2次送信を作成します。

これにより、クライアント側(つまり、送信ハンドラー内)で参照する検証を構築できます。

PHP

phpフォームでデータを受信し、受信側のPHPスクリプトでCURLを使用して、必要に応じて2番目のフォームにデータを渡します。

于 2012-09-03T00:23:30.657 に答える